What is recorded here

Cast-iron hydrant, c.1860. Fluted shaft with domed cap having acorn finial. Decorative lion's head motif above maker's mark. Painted black and gold.
Prominently set at side of road, this cast-iron hydrant is a welcome addition to the streetscape.
